Haloo, udah lama nih gak posting.. kali ini gw mau share hasil dari tugas besar Komputer Grafika di kampus, yaitu tugas membuat objek 3d dengan OpenGL. Kelompok gw bikin tugasnya tentang Interior Rumah, jadi setiap orang kebagian masing-masing satu ruangan. Dan gw kebagian bikin interior kamar, jadi yg gw share ini hasil buatan gw, yaitu Interior Ruang Kamar 2 (kamarnya ada 2 gitu, gw dapet yg ke-2, hehe).
Sebenarnya semua objek disini disusun dari persegi yang dibuat terlebih dulu fungsinya, jadi pas di program utamanya kita tinggal isi koordinat kiri-kanan (x1, x2), atas-bawah (y1, y2) dan depan-belakang(z1, z2). Program ini dibuat dengan vertex, bukan pake objek cube, quad, dsb, supaya memudahkan dalam texturing-nya. Agak bingung juga sih jelasinnya, silahkan aja pelajari sendiri ya programnya :) .
Entah kenapa Avast ngeluarin peringatan pas buka .exe nya, kalo ada peringatan ini pilih aja "Open Normally".
Program ini dibuat di Dev-C++.
Kontrol Programnya:
w = atas
a = geser kiri
s = bawah
d = geser kanan
q = maju
e = mundur
z = putar searah jarum jam
x = putar berlawanan arah jarum jam
[ = putar atas
] = putar bawah
Download Source Code-nya disini:
http://adf.ly/THftF
http://adf.ly/THftF
NOTE:
Kalo mau masukin post ini ke situs kalian, silahkan aja, asalkan di awal atau akhir post, WAJIB cantumkan LINK SUMBER ke post ini atau ke alamat blog ini. Tolong hargai karya sesama blogger :)
min,,kok eror ya pas downloadnya...
ReplyDeleteAne coba download lagi bisa kok gan
ReplyDeletegan, source untuk header windows.h itu gmn? ada kah?
ReplyDeleteloh, itu kan file header, udah bawaan dari compiler nya.. Klo ente pake Dev-C++, lokasinya ada di C:\Dev-Cpp\include
Deletemin saya compile main.cpp kok error y di glenum textFormat dan gl Textture 2d ny?
DeleteEnte compile nya pake apa? ane pake dev-c++ mah lancar jaya gan..
Deletemin untuk menghilangkan bagian kasur di dalam coding gmn ya? soalnya saya debug masih tetap ada.
ReplyDeletectrl + F, lalu cari "//kasur", kan udah ane kasih komentar di codingnya :)
Deletedi coding yang belum dirubah sama sekali, untuk kasur itu ada di baris 809-846, tinggal hapus aja baris itu
giman ya, settinngan yang ada di compilernya harus di apain soallnya pas aku mau edit lagi project nya pas di compile malah ada message no such file directory glut/gl.h
ReplyDeleteGan, waktu menginstal library glut37.zip, dan Setelah itu copy glu.dll dan glut32.dll ke dalam System32 .
ReplyDeletefile glu.dll dan glut32 directory mana yah gan ??
thks
Gan pake library apa aja? FreeGLUT?
ReplyDeletegan saya download ko sudah tidak bisa?
ReplyDelete